Ecology of Hypanus dipterurus
 
Main Ref. Clemens, W.A. and G.V. Wilby, 1961
Remarks Inhabits sandy areas, often around rocks and kelp beds (Ref. 2850). Benthic (Ref. 58302). Feeds on crabs and mollusks (Ref. 4925). Mobile-invertebrate feeder (Ref. 57615).
